Proposal For <br />On -Call Water Resources Engineering Services <br />Proven Approach to On -Call Contracts <br />Kimley-Horn provides on -call services to public agencies statewide <br />and our staff is organized to address the needs of a wide range <br />of projects. We know that being on -call means being available to <br />promptly address City requests as they arise. <br />Our approach to on -call contracts is based on developing a team - <br />oriented answer to the project review process. Key characteristics <br />that distinguish Kimley-Horn include: <br />Rapid mobilization of staff for each agency request, including <br />immediate identification of the key personnel and subconsultants <br />needed for each project. The availability of a wide range of in-house <br />staff provides efficiency and consistent quality of the technical analyses. <br />Ongoing communication and consultation to address issues that arise during the project review <br />process. The collaborative process maintains project progress and results in user-friendly documents. <br />Commitment of senior level management to the project to provide close coordination with the City, to <br />confirm technical accuracy, and to carefully monitor budget and schedule compliance. <br />Responsiveness to any significant issues of concern raised by responsible and regulatory agencies <br />and the public. <br />Flexibility to tailor our approach to meet the specific needs of each project and client. <br />We tailor each on -call task assignment's scope of services specifically to the needs of the individual <br />project and the City. Our familiarity with local standards helps us determine what will be necessary <br />to assist the City with each task order. We will approach each project in the same diligent and <br />comprehensive manner including: <br />Scope of work review and understanding <br />Data collection and review <br />Kick-off meeting <br />Site visit with City staff <br />Evaluation of existing conditions <br />Project evaluation and innovation <br />Concept layouts and reports <br />Interim site walk and review concept layout of <br />study findings <br />Response to comments <br />Innovative project designs <br />Final design and report <br />Public outreach or City council <br />presentations (if required) <br />Invoicing and budget management <br />Schedule management <br />Quality Control/Quality Assurance (QC/QA) <br />Meeting agendas, minutes, and monthly <br />status reports <br />Closure <br />Upon notice to proceed, the appropriate staff will be assigned by contract manager <br />Darren Adrian, P.E. to accomplish the task within the agreed upon timeframe. One of the advantages <br />that our team provides is the ability to assign the right staff to each task. Our team can draw from a <br />multitude of disciplines and resources to complete each assignment —whether the task is relatively <br />minor, requiring only a few people in a single discipline, or a complicated task requiring numerous <br />people and multiple disciplines. A task manager will be assigned to each task, and he/she will work <br />closely with the project manager to get the project completed on time and on schedule. <br />City of Santa Ana ' IWOC77003.22 Kimley> Horn 12 <br />
